About C.S. Ballantine

C.S. Ballantine is a scholar working on Computational Theory and Mathematics, Algebra and Number Theory, Electrical and Electronic Engineering, Numerical Analysis and Geometry and Topology, having authored 22 papers that have together received 347 indexed citations. Recurring topics across this work include Matrix Theory and Algorithms (18 papers), Advanced Topics in Algebra (9 papers), graph theory and CDMA systems (7 papers), Graph theory and applications (3 papers), Advanced Optimization Algorithms Research (3 papers), Holomorphic and Operator Theory (2 papers), Stability and Control of Uncertain Systems (1 paper) and Advanced Mathematical Theories and Applications (1 paper). The work is most often cited by research in Algebra and Number Theory (131 citations), Computational Theory and Mathematics (210 citations), Discrete Mathematics and Combinatorics (37 citations), Geometry and Topology (66 citations) and Applied Mathematics (72 citations). C.S. Ballantine has collaborated with scholars based in United States and Egypt. Frequent co-authors include E. L. Yip, Charles R. Johnson, Ferdinand Georg Frobenius and Raphael Loewy. Their work appears in journals such as Linear Algebra and its Applications, Pacific Journal of Mathematics, Proceedings of the American Mathematical Society, Mathematische Zeitschrift and Journal d Analyse Mathématique.
